How far is Mission, Texas from Nashville?
The distance from Mission, Texas to Nashville is 966.9 miles (1556.1 km) as the crow flies. Nashville is located NE of Mission, Texas. By car, the driving distance is approximately 1168.1 miles, taking about 20h 51min. A direct flight would take roughly 2h 27min. Both are located in United States — Mission, Texas in Texas and Nashville in Tennessee.
